"The Vermona DRM-1 is a true analog drum synthesizer. You can synthesize up to eight drum sounds and they can be triggered by MIDI and by an optional set of 10 Trigger Inputs. Each sound has about 9 knobs for shaping the sound. And since it really is analog (and not some virtual emulation) the sounds are more unique and unpredictable than any other electronic drum synths currently available. The user interface is absolutely clear and intuitive - one knob, one function.The instruments on the DRM1 MKII are as following:
▪ KICK : big and fat kick drums, similar to Roland TR-909 or 808 but with more variations possible, plus built-in overdrive and FM modulation for crazy sounds.
▪ DRUM1 and DRUM2: Very flexible instruments that can generate kick- and tom sounds as well as bongos. Anything from zaps to blings and fantastic PIUU...
▪ MULTI : Three oscillators can be detuned and gives you nice cowbell-like or cymbal sounds. If you like submarines you can create a nice sonar ping.
▪ SNARE: Powerful snare with adjustable filter, tune, noise, attack, decay, etc. 909 or 808 type snares possible
▪ Hi Hat1 and Hi Hat2: Very nice hi hats! can be metallic and harsh or soft and blippy.
▪ CLAP Classic analogue hand claps."
